#e5fc02 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e5fc02 is composed of 89.8% red, 98.8%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.2%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 65.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 49.8%. #e5fc02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#cbf900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

● #e5fc02 color description : Vivid yellow.
The hexadecimal color #e5fc02 has RGB values of R:229, G:252,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 15072258.
